What is macOS? Apple Mac Operating System Explained

macOS (previously known as OS X) is Apple’s desktop operating system designed specifically for Mac computers like the MacBook, iMac, Mac Mini, and Mac Studio.

Key Facts About macOS:

  • 🖥️ First introduced in 2001 as Mac OS X. 
  • 🧑‍💻 Currently powers over 100 million Mac devices globally. 
  • 🌐 Built on Unix foundations, known for security and stability. 
  • 🎨 Designed for simplicity, productivity, and creative work. 

Summary: The Apple Mac operating system explained—macOS combines elegant design, powerful performance, and enterprise-level security features tailored for businesses and individuals alike.

macOS Features and Benefits

Wondering why macOS is widely preferred in business environments? Let’s break down the most notable macOS features and benefits.

1. User-Friendly Interface

  • Clean, minimal design. 
  • Intuitive navigation with the Dock and Finder. 
  • Easy-to-use system preferences. 

2. Robust Security

  • Built-in Gatekeeper prevents malware installation. 
  • XProtect offers silent background malware detection. 
  • FileVault provides full-disk encryption. 

3. Seamless Integration with Apple Ecosystem

  • Handoff, AirDrop, and Universal Clipboard connect Mac, iPhone, and iPad. 
  • iCloud Drive synchronizes files across Apple devices. 

4. Built-in Productivity Tools

  • Safari, Mail, Notes, Reminders, and Calendar optimized for efficiency. 
  • Stage Manager and Mission Control enhance multitasking. 

Takeaway: macOS features and benefits center around usability, performance, and security—making it ideal for professional environments.

macOS vs Windows Comparison: Which is Better for You?

When deciding between macOS and Windows, understanding the differences helps IT managers make informed choices.

Feature macOS Windows
User Experience Minimalist, consistent interface Highly customizable, broad compatibility
Security Unix-based, fewer malware threats Larger attack surface, more frequent patches
Software Ecosystem Best for creative tools (Final Cut, Logic) Broad range, dominant in business software
Hardware Integration Optimized Apple hardware only Works with various OEMs and configurations
Price Point Premium pricing Available from budget to high-end options

macOS vs Windows comparison takeaway: Choose macOS for streamlined workflows and better security; opt for Windows for software flexibility and cost diversity.

How macOS Supports Cybersecurity and Business IT

  • 🛡️ Enterprise-Grade Encryption: FileVault keeps business data encrypted at rest. 
  • 🛡️ Strict App Store Controls: Reduces risk of malicious software. 
  • 🛡️ Secure Boot and System Integrity Protection (SIP) prevent unauthorized changes. 
  • 🛡️ Seamless VPN and Remote Access Tools for secure business operations. 

Fact: macOS is favored by many cybersecurity professionals for its robust security architecture and minimal maintenance requirements.

FAQs About macOS

1. Is macOS better than Windows for cybersecurity?

macOS is generally considered more secure due to its Unix foundation and stricter app controls, though no system is immune to cyber threats.

2. Can macOS run Windows programs?

Yes, via virtualization tools like Parallels Desktop or Boot Camp (Intel Macs only).

3. How often does Apple release macOS updates?

Apple typically releases major updates annually, with incremental updates throughout the year.

4. Does macOS require antivirus software?

While macOS has strong built-in security, adding reputable antivirus software is a good practice in corporate environments.

5. Is macOS suitable for enterprise IT environments?

Yes, macOS offers enterprise deployment tools like Apple Business Manager and integrates well with MDM solutions.
